S-1135B10-A6T1U belongs to the category of voltage regulators.
This product is used for regulating voltage in electronic circuits.
The S-1135B10-A6T1U comes in a small surface-mount package.
The essence of this product lies in its ability to provide stable and regulated voltage to electronic devices.
The S-1135B10-A6T1U is typically packaged in reels and is available in quantities of 3000 units per reel.

The S-1135B10-A6T1U operates based on the principle of feedback control. It compares the output voltage with a reference voltage and adjusts the internal circuitry to maintain a constant output voltage despite changes in the input voltage.
The S-1135B10-A6T1U finds application in various electronic devices, including but not limited to: - Mobile phones - Portable media players - Digital cameras - Wearable devices - IoT devices
Some alternative models that offer similar functionality to the S-1135B10-A6T1U include: - S-1133B10-A6T1U - S-1134B10-A6T1U - S-1136B10-A6T1U
These models have slightly different specifications but serve the same purpose of voltage regulation.

Sure! Here are 10 common questions and answers related to the application of S-1135B10-A6T1U in technical solutions:
Q1: What is S-1135B10-A6T1U? A1: S-1135B10-A6T1U is a specific model of voltage regulator IC (integrated circuit) used for regulating voltage in various electronic devices.
Q2: What is the input voltage range of S-1135B10-A6T1U? A2: The input voltage range of S-1135B10-A6T1U is typically between 2.0V and 6.0V.
Q3: What is the output voltage range of S-1135B10-A6T1U? A3: The output voltage range of S-1135B10-A6T1U can be adjusted from 0.8V to 5.5V.
Q4: What is the maximum output current of S-1135B10-A6T1U? A4: The maximum output current of S-1135B10-A6T1U is 1.0A.
Q5: What is the typical dropout voltage of S-1135B10-A6T1U? A5: The typical dropout voltage of S-1135B10-A6T1U is around 200mV at 500mA output current.
Q6: Is S-1135B10-A6T1U suitable for battery-powered applications? A6: Yes, S-1135B10-A6T1U is suitable for battery-powered applications due to its low quiescent current and wide input voltage range.
Q7: Does S-1135B10-A6T1U have built-in overcurrent protection? A7: Yes, S-1135B10-A6T1U has built-in overcurrent protection to safeguard against excessive current flow.
Q8: Can S-1135B10-A6T1U handle input voltage fluctuations? A8: Yes, S-1135B10-A6T1U is designed to handle input voltage fluctuations and maintain a stable output voltage.
Q9: Is S-1135B10-A6T1U suitable for automotive applications? A9: Yes, S-1135B10-A6T1U is suitable for automotive applications as it meets the necessary requirements such as AEC-Q100 Grade 2 qualification.
Q10: What are some typical applications of S-1135B10-A6T1U? A10: Some typical applications of S-1135B10-A6T1U include mobile devices, portable audio players, digital cameras, and other battery-powered electronic devices.
